TICKET-4182: Thumbnail queue stalled on staging for Pixelforge. The worker pool for the thumbnail generation queue was pointed at the prod broker after last week's config merge, so staging jobs piled up silently. Marta reverted the broker host and drained the backlog overnight. Remaining action: staging needs its own signing credential so workers can authenticate to the render cache. Add the following line to staging's env file:

sealed setting: ARCHIVE_KEY3=bd6

## Building Access — Spares Room (Hullbrook Annex)

Contractors: the spare hardware room is down the east corridor on the ground floor, third door on the left. Sign in at the front desk first and grab a visitor lanyard. Anything you take out, jot it in the blue logbook — yes, even the little stuff. The door self-locks, so don't wedge it. To get in, punch in the code below.

staff pass of hagug-taguf = bdg-HJ-9

Welcome to the Bramblewick support team. Our SQL files are linted by a tool called Quernstone before every merge; it enforces uppercase keywords, explicit column lists, and a ban on unqualified deletes. If a customer reports a blocked migration, check the lint report first. To pull lint reports for restricted schemas, you'll need the shared analyst credential from the team vault. The vault accepts the recovery phrase written just below.

recovery phrase for yajof-bagap: oliwyn-ulaael

Hey Marisol,

Handing over the Stormline fan-out release. The weather-alert dispatcher now shards by region, so watch the Cloudberry queue depth during peak. Review the retry-backoff change carefully — it bit us last quarter. Everything else is tagged and the changelog is current. To push the final build through the Galeport pipeline, you'll need to sign it with the deploy key below.

rollout seal: bky13_xktdH9qi728Bp

Subject: RBAC cut-over done on Fernwiki

Short version: the role-based access cut-over on Fernwiki finished last night. Legacy group checks are gone; everything now routes through the policy resolver. Two pages needed manual role remaps, both handled. Nothing broke in smoke tests. Please review the diff with the final prod values in mind. Here are the settings now live in production.

settings of yawif-yafop:
[druys]
port = 9000
region = south-3
host = druys.zemvarsoft.internal
team = frador
timeout_ms = 3000
retries = 4